单层膜Si在不同入射角度下的反射率曲线
时间: 2024-02-16 20:02:15 浏览: 25
对于单层膜Si在不同入射角度下的反射率曲线,我们可以使用菲涅尔公式进行计算。假设单层膜Si的厚度为d,折射率为n,入射光的波长为λ,入射角度为θ,反射角度为φ,则反射率R可以表示为:
R = [(n*cosθ - sqrt(n^2 - sin^2θ))/(n*cosθ + sqrt(n^2 - sin^2θ))]^2 + [(sin(2*θ)*sin(2*φ))/(cos(θ + φ)*cos(θ - φ)))]^2
其中,cosθ = cosφ = sqrt(1 - sin^2θ/n^2)。
根据这个公式,我们可以计算出不同入射角度下的反射率曲线。一般来说,当入射角度为0时,反射率最小;随着入射角度的增大,反射率逐渐增大,并在某一入射角度达到最大值;当入射角度继续增大时,反射率逐渐减小,最终趋于0。
以下是单层膜Si在不同入射角度下的反射率曲线示意图(图中红色曲线表示入射角度为0°的情况):
![反射率曲线示意图](https://img-blog.csdnimg.cn/20211212165222534.png)
相关问题
单层膜Si在不同入射角度下的反射率曲线matlab
下面是使用Matlab计算单层膜Si在不同入射角度下的反射率曲线的示例代码:
```
% 定义膜层参数
d = 500; % nm
n = 3.5; % 折射率
lambda = 633; % nm
theta = linspace(0, 90, 500); % 入射角度范围
% 计算反射率
R = zeros(size(theta));
for i = 1:length(theta)
sin_theta = sind(theta(i));
cos_theta = sqrt(1 - sin_theta^2/n^2);
phi = asind(sin_theta/n);
cos_phi = sqrt(1 - sind(phi)^2/n^2);
R(i) = ((n*cos_theta - sqrt(n^2 - sin_theta^2))/(n*cos_theta + sqrt(n^2 - sin_theta^2)))^2 ...
+ ((sin(2*theta(i))*sin(2*phi))/(cos(theta(i) + phi)*cos(theta(i) - phi)))^2;
end
% 绘制反射率曲线
figure;
plot(theta, R, 'r-', 'LineWidth', 2);
xlabel('入射角度(°)');
ylabel('反射率');
title('单层膜Si在不同入射角度下的反射率曲线');
ylim([0, 1]);
grid on;
```
这段代码可以绘制出单层膜Si在不同入射角度下的反射率曲线,如下图所示:
![单层膜Si在不同入射角度下的反射率曲线](https://img-blog.csdnimg.cn/20211212170915295.png)
matlab单层二氧化硅反射率
Matlab是一种常用的科学计算软件,可以用于进行各种数学和工程计算。关于单层二氧化硅反射率的介绍,我可以给你提供一些基本信息。
单层二氧化硅是一种常见的光学薄膜材料,具有广泛的应用领域,如光学器件、光学涂层等。其反射率取决于入射光的波长、入射角度以及薄膜的厚度。
在Matlab中,你可以使用光学工具箱(Optics Toolbox)来计算单层二氧化硅的反射率。具体步骤如下:
1. 定义入射光的波长范围和入射角度。
2. 定义单层二氧化硅的折射率和厚度。
3. 使用光学工具箱中的函数(如refl和tfmat)来计算反射率。
以下是一个示例代码,演示了如何使用Matlab计算单层二氧化硅的反射率:
```matlab
% 定义入射光的波长范围(单位:nm)
wavelength = 400:10:800;
% 定义入射角度(单位:度)
angle = 0;
% 定义单层二氧化硅的折射率
n_sio2 = 1.45;
% 定义单层二氧化硅的厚度(单位:nm)
thickness = 100;
% 计算反射率
r = refl(n_sio2, angle, wavelength, thickness);
% 绘制反射率曲线
plot(wavelength, r);
xlabel('波长 (nm)');
ylabel('反射率');
title('单层二氧化硅的反射率');
```
这段代码中,我们首先定义了入射光的波长范围和入射角度,然后定义了单层二氧化硅的折射率和厚度。最后使用refl函数计算反射率,并使用plot函数绘制反射率曲线。
希望以上信息对你有所帮助!如果你还有其他问题,请继续提问。
相关推荐
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)